Ep. 40: You Can’t Have a Trust without Trust - And Most Families Never Figure That Out

Raising money-smart kids starts with one honest conversation — and Dr. Julia Myers gives you the exact words to say tonight.

In Part Two of our conversation, Dr. Julia Myers walks through the complete three-step framework she uses with high-net-worth families: a money patterns assessment, a family vision experience that leads to your Family Constitution, and the Discernment Quadrant — a framework that reveals not just how your family spends and saves, but what’s driving every financial decision you make. We dig into the belief backpack you inherited from your parents, how to move from money lectures to money stories, and what “abundant consumption” actually looks like in a family that has built real wealth.

Dr. Julia Myers is a Doctor of Pharmacy with an MBA, a Business Insider feature, a mom of five, and the founder of the Generational Wisdom Framework. She recently delivered her TEDx talk at TEDxLakeshoreDrive on January 30th to a standing ovation.

Her mission: change the statistic that only one in four parents feels confident their kids can handle what’s coming in adulthood.
